Commercial door repair services involve diagnosing and fixing issues with various types of doors used in business and industrial settings. These services typically address problems such as broken or bent tracks, malfunctioning openers, damaged panels, or worn-out hardware. Skilled contractors can restore doors to proper working order, ensuring they operate smoothly and safely. Regular repairs can help prevent more costly replacements and minimize downtime for businesses that rely heavily on their commercial doors.
Many common problems that lead to needing commercial door repair include issues with opening and closing mechanisms, misaligned tracks, or damaged springs. These issues can cause doors to become stuck, close unevenly, or fail to operate at all. In some cases, doors may become noisy or unsafe to use, posing risks to employees or customers. Service providers can perform repairs to fix these problems efficiently, restoring the functionality and safety of the doors without requiring full replacement.
Commercial properties that frequently utilize these repair services include retail stores, warehouses, office buildings, industrial facilities, and parking garages. These properties often rely on heavy-duty doors such as roll-up doors, sectional doors, or overhead doors that see frequent use. The overview below groups typical Commercial Door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s range from $250 to $600 for common fixes like spring replacements or minor hardware adjustments. Many routine repairs fall within this middle range, making them the most common jobs for local contractors.
Door Panel or Hardware Replacement - replacing a damaged door panel or hardware typically costs between $600 and $1,200. Larger or more complex replacements can push costs higher, but many projects stay within this range.
Motor or Opener Repairs - fixing or replacing commercial door openers usually costs from $800 to $2,500, depending on the type and complexity of the system. Fewer projects require the highest end of this range, which is reserved for more involved repairs.
Full Door Replacement - complete replacement of a commercial door can range from $2,500 to $8,000 or more, depending on size, materials, and features. Most projects fall into the lower to middle part of this spectrum, with larger projects being less common.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
